STORYLINE
The A-Team (2010) is a high-octane action-adventure film directed by Joe Carnahan, based on the iconic 1980s television series. The story follows an elite United States Army Special Forces unit consisting of leader Colonel John ‘Hannibal’ Smith, smooth-talking Lieutenant Templeton ‘Face’ Peck, powerhouse Sergeant Bosco ‘B.A.’ Baracus, and eccentric pilot Captain H.M. ‘Howling Mad’ Murdock. Stationed in Iraq, the team is recruited by CIA operative Lynch to recover stolen U.S. Treasury plates. However, after successfully completing the mission, they are betrayed, framed for the theft, and stripped of their military ranks before being sent to separate maximum-security prisons.
Determined to clear their names, Hannibal orchestrates a daring escape for the entire team. Once reunited, they embark on a globetrotting mission to track down the stolen plates, the mysterious rogue operatives who set them up, and the elusive CIA agent Lynch. Along the way, they are pursued by Charissa Sosa, a relentless Defense Criminal Investigative Service captain and Face’s former flame, who is determined to bring them to justice.
The film culminates in a spectacular, explosive showdown at a Los Angeles port involving decoy shipping containers and elaborate tactical maneuvers. Although they manage to expose the conspiracy and capture the real culprits, the team is briefly rearrested by military authorities, only to escape custody once again. Embracing their new status as fugitives, they officially become the legendary mercenaries-for-hire known as ‘The A-Team’.
